David "kairi" de Miguel will be stepping down from gBot's active lineup due to personal reasons.
gBot's Spanish CS:GO roster has been under pressure over past months with a number of their star players being poached by larger organizations, the most recent instance being Óscar "mixwell" Cañellas signing with the North American OpTic Gaming.
Now the team will be undergoing yet another roster move as David "kairi" de Miguel has revealed that he will be stepping down from the team's starting roster due to personal reasons, namely a lack of drive to play at a competitive level, but will stay with the organization as a stand-in. gBots have already sourced a replacement, bringing in Omar "arki" Chakkor and Aaron "nmt" Awad to fill both kairi's spot as well as a preexisting vacancy.
gBots now has the following roster:
Aaron "nmt" Awad
José "YuRk0" Aspas
Rubén "TorPe" Jesús Gómez Rodríguez
Natanael "kanarito" Ródenas
Omar "arki" Chakkor
